Output 85173f22a34bf4beaeaeee9fc676e1e67fab64b8bf6a789fa44ac20a59b7dadc:1

value
39873299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ce735bad1526a66921abc61122240471833579c OP_EQUAL
address
34KqpfBuZyhdUTQu8bZrjk3yxtprg5Eh3w
transaction
85173f22a34bf4beaeaeee9fc676e1e67fab64b8bf6a789fa44ac20a59b7dadc
spent
true